About 2-(dimethylamino)-3-[4-[[5-[2-(dimethylamino)-3-oxopropyl]-1H-imidazol-4-yl]disulfanyl]-1H-imidazol-5-yl]propanoic acid

2-(dimethylamino)-3-[4-[[5-[2-(dimethylamino)-3-oxopropyl]-1H-imidazol-4-yl]disulfanyl]-1H-imidazol-5-yl]propanoic acid (PubChem CID 144967551) has the molecular formula C16H24N6O3S2 and a molecular weight of 412.54 g/mol. Its IUPAC name is 2-(dimethylamino)-3-[4-[[5-[2-(dimethylamino)-3-oxopropyl]-1H-imidazol-4-yl]disulfanyl]-1H-imidazol-5-yl]propanoic acid.
